In case you're still thinking about getting a copy of Namco Bandai's Tales of the World for the PSP, we've got two more videos to help you along on your decision. This latest pair we've got lined up takes us just a little further into understanding the game play mechanics, with tutorials provided for by a serious-faced-albeit-cute cat going by the name of Mormo.

Also to look out for in the second video is Tales of Eternia's Reid Herschel, who provides the game's protagonist with some much-appreciated assistance during a monster-hunting quest. Sit back, enjoy the videos, and turn down your PSP's volume in case you don't agree with the game's English voice dubs. The first video is for the Dangerous Dungeon gameplay segment:
